FINGER PAINTING ART - Activity for Kids Art
Free Download

FINGER PAINTING ART - Activity for Kids Art
Creative Arts, Art, Fine Arts, Graphic Arts, Kindergarten, Preschool, Grade 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, Activities

1.Introduction It is known that art stimulates children's brains a lot, because art helps the expression of emotions, as well as relaxation. It is also a very useful tool for children to develop their imagination and creativity. 2.Objective -Stimulate your students' creativity. - Increase the self-esteem of your students. -It helps to enhance the memory and focuses the concentration of your students. -Help the visual-motor coordination. 3.Order, scheme and stages - Introduce your art class with relaxing music. Then invite the children to guess what activity is coming up. - Now, tell your students that today they will be using tempera and their fingers to make art. Yes, just like you heard! We won't be using paintbrushes, but your own fingers can serve as an art tool. 4.Grades or ages This game is intended for children from 5 to 12 years old. That is, it can be used by all elementary school students. 5.Application Form It is suggested that you print this product for the number of students you have. This work should be individual, each child should be assigned 1 sheet. They need to use colored tempera paints, do not suggest using watercolors since they are softer, an intense mass of color is needed, in this case tempera paints will work. Also ask your students to come that day with clothes that they can stain and throw away. Also cover the tables where they will be working with newspaper or some paper that will protect them from getting stained. 6. Tornadoes Reading Activity

Tornadoes Reading Activity
ELA, Reading, Reading Comprehension, Science, Earth and Environmental Sciences, Earth Sciences, Grade 3, 4, 5, 6, Activities

Tornadoes Reading Activity is an informational text resource that builds reading comprehension skills. Students begin by brainstorming what they already know about tornadoes and generating questions to guide further learning. Next, they read a one-page excerpt that covers tornado basics like how tornadoes form, their wind speeds, and tornado safety. After reading, students answer comprehension questions to check their understanding. Finally, they draw the important items to include in a tornado emergency kit and justify their choices. This versatile resource can be used for whole group instruction, small group work, or independent practice in grades 3-6. The worksheet format with room for written responses also allows it to serve as an assessment of students' comprehension, writing skills, and science knowledge concerning tornadoes.

Colin Powell - Life of Service

Colin Powell - Life of Service
Social Studies, Biographies, Grade 3, 4, 5, 6, Activities

Colin Powell - Life of Service Colin Powell - Life of Service is an impressive resource designed for educators teaching Grades 3-6, particularly within the subject of Social Studies. This valuable tool provides a rich narrative about the illustrious life and career of General Colin Powell, taking the students on a journey that enfolds the story of this remarkable American statesman. The focus isn't only on Powell's military excellence as a distinguished four-star general but also highlights his vital contributions to education. After his retirement from military and governmental responsibilities, Powell played an instrumental role in creating America's Promise, an organization committed to facilitating opportunities for young learners. Students will gain insights into how Colin Powell believed deeply in the power of education even as he navigated his illustrious career. Tragically taken by Covid-19 complications in October 2021, his legacy continues to reverberate globally.
